use std::collections::HashMap;
|
||||
use std::sync::{Arc, RwLock};
|
||||
use thiserror::Error;
|
||||
|
||||
#[derive(Debug, Error)]
|
||||
pub enum PortError {
|
||||
#[error("Port {0} is already allocated to app {1}")]
|
||||
PortConflict(u16, String),
|
||||
#[error("App {0} has no allocated ports")]
|
||||
NoPortsAllocated(String),
|
||||
#[error("Lock poisoned: {0}")]
|
||||
LockPoisoned(String),
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
pub struct PortManager {
|
||||
allocations: Arc<RwLock<HashMap<String, Vec<u16>>>>,
|
||||
port_to_app: Arc<RwLock<HashMap<u16, String>>>,
|
||||
port_offset: u16,
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
impl PortManager {
|
||||
pub fn new(port_offset: u16) -> Self {
|
||||
Self {
|
||||
allocations: Arc::new(RwLock::new(HashMap::new())),
|
||||
port_to_app: Arc::new(RwLock::new(HashMap::new())),
|
||||
port_offset,
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/// Allocate ports for an app, applying the port offset
|
||||
pub fn allocate_ports(&self, app_id: &str, base_ports: &[u16]) -> Result<Vec<u16>, PortError> {
|
||||
let mut allocations = self
|
||||
.allocations
|
||||
.write()
|
||||
.map_err(|e| PortError::LockPoisoned(e.to_string()))?;
|
||||
let mut port_to_app = self
|
||||
.port_to_app
|
||||
.write()
|
||||
.map_err(|e| PortError::LockPoisoned(e.to_string()))?;
|
||||
let mut allocated_ports = Vec::new();
|
||||
|
||||
// Check for conflicts and allocate ports
|
||||
for &base_port in base_ports {
|
||||
let dev_port = base_port + self.port_offset;
|
||||
|
||||
// Check if port is already allocated
|
||||
if let Some(existing_app) = port_to_app.get(&dev_port) {
|
||||
if existing_app != app_id {
|
||||
return Err(PortError::PortConflict(dev_port, existing_app.clone()));
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
allocated_ports.push(dev_port);
|
||||
port_to_app.insert(dev_port, app_id.to_string());
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
// Store allocation for this app
|
||||
allocations.insert(app_id.to_string(), allocated_ports.clone());
|
||||
|
||||
Ok(allocated_ports)
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/// Get allocated ports for an app
|
||||
pub fn get_port_mapping(&self, app_id: &str) -> Result<Option<Vec<u16>>, PortError> {
|
||||
let allocations = self
|
||||
.allocations
|
||||
.read()
|
||||
.map_err(|e| PortError::LockPoisoned(e.to_string()))?;
|
||||
Ok(allocations.get(app_id).cloned())
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/// Get the dev port for a specific base port of an app
|
||||
pub fn get_dev_port(&self, app_id: &str, base_port: u16) -> Result<Option<u16>, PortError> {
|
||||
Ok(self.get_port_mapping(app_id)?.and_then(|ports| {
|
||||
ports
|
||||
.iter()
|
||||
.find(|&&p| p == base_port + self.port_offset)
|
||||
.copied()
|
||||
}))
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/// Release all ports allocated to an app
|
||||
pub fn release_ports(&self, app_id: &str) -> Result<(), PortError> {
|
||||
let mut allocations = self
|
||||
.allocations
|
||||
.write()
|
||||
.map_err(|e| PortError::LockPoisoned(e.to_string()))?;
|
||||
let mut port_to_app = self
|
||||
.port_to_app
|
||||
.write()
|
||||
.map_err(|e| PortError::LockPoisoned(e.to_string()))?;
|
||||
|
||||
if let Some(ports) = allocations.remove(app_id) {
|
||||
for port in ports {
|
||||
port_to_app.remove(&port);
|
||||
}
|
||||
Ok(())
|
||||
} else {
|
||||
Err(PortError::NoPortsAllocated(app_id.to_string()))
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/// Check if a port is available
|
||||
pub fn is_port_available(&self, base_port: u16) -> Result<bool, PortError> {
|
||||
let dev_port = base_port + self.port_offset;
|
||||
let port_to_app = self
|
||||
.port_to_app
|
||||
.read()
|
||||
.map_err(|e| PortError::LockPoisoned(e.to_string()))?;
|
||||
Ok(!port_to_app.contains_key(&dev_port))
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/// Get all allocated ports
|
||||
pub fn get_all_allocations(&self) -> Result<HashMap<String, Vec<u16>>, PortError> {
|
||||
let allocations = self
|
||||
.allocations
|
||||
.read()
|
||||
.map_err(|e| PortError::LockPoisoned(e.to_string()))?;
|
||||
Ok(allocations.clone())
|
||||
}
|
||||
|
||||
/// Get port offset
|
||||
pub fn port_offset(&self) -> u16 {
|
||||
self.port_offset
|
||||
}
|
||||
}
